Latest Patents
One of Jin Ah Kim's latest patents is a compound that possesses skin-whitening, anti-oxidizing, and PPAR activities. This novel compound is designed to suppress tyrosinase, making it useful in skin-whitening pharmaceutical compositions and cosmetic products. Additionally, it exhibits anti-oxidant properties that can aid in the prevention and treatment of skin aging. The compound also demonstrates PPAR activities, particularly PPARα and PPARγ, which are beneficial for pharmaceutical compositions or health foods aimed at preventing and treating obesity, metabolic diseases, and cardiovascular diseases.
